Next batch of 46 Openreach exchanges in FTTP Priority Programme announced
48 exchanges which is an addtional 344,931 premises have been added to the FTTP Priority programme. This means once the appropriate priority date is reached, if you can get both FTTC and FTTP services over the Openreach network you will only be able to order FTTP.
